Cloud Native Java
Designing Resilient Systems with Spring Boot, Spring Cloud, and Cloud Foundry
Price | $28.99 - $33.56
|
Rating | |
Authors | Josh Long, Kenny Bastani |
Publisher | O'Reilly Media |
Published | 2017 |
Pages | 648 |
Language | English |
Format | Paper book / ebook (PDF) |
ISBN-10 | 1449374646 |
ISBN-13 | 9781449374648 |
What separates the traditional enterprise from the likes of Amazon, Netflix, and Etsy? Those companies have refined the art of cloud native development to maintain their competitive edge and stay well ahead of the competition. This practical guide shows Java/JVM developers how to build better software, faster, using Spring Boot, Spring Cloud, and Cloud Foundry.
Many organizations have already waded into cloud computing, test-driven development, microservices, and continuous integration and delivery. Authors Josh Long and Kenny Bastani fully immerse you in the tools and methodologies that will help you transform your legacy application into one that is genuinely cloud native.
In four sections, this book takes you through: The Basics: learn the motivations behind cloud native thinking; configure and test a Spring Boot application; and move your legacy application to the cloud; Web Services: build HTTP and RESTful services with Spring; route requests in your distributed system; and build edge services closer to the data; Data Integration: manage your data with Spring Data, and integrate distributed services with Spring's support for event-driven, messaging-centric architectures; Production: make your system observable; use service brokers to connect stateful services; and understand the big ideas behind continuous delivery.
- Josh Long (6 books)
- Kenny Bastani
4 5 145
Similar Books
Beginning Spring Boot 3, 2nd Edition
by Siva Prasad Reddy, Sai Upadhyayula
Learn the Spring Boot 3 micro framework and build your first Java-based cloud-native applications and microservices. Spring Boot is the lightweight, nimbler cousin to the bigger Spring Framework, with plenty of "bells and whistles." This updated edition includes coverage of Spring Native, which will help you speed up your Spring...
Price: $49.99 | Publisher: Apress | Release: 2022
by Mark Heckler
With over 75 million downloads per month, Spring Boot is the most widely used Java framework available. Its ease and power have revolutionized application development from monoliths to microservices. Yet Spring Boot's simplicity can also be confounding. How do developers learn enough to be productive immediately? This practical book ...
Price: $44.09 | Publisher: O'Reilly Media | Release: 2021
JavaScript Cloud Native Development Cookbook
by John Gilbert
Cloud-native development is a modern approach to building and running applications that leverages the merits of the cloud computing model. With cloud-native development, teams can deliver faster and in a more lean and agile manner as compared to traditional approaches. This recipe-based guide provides quick solutions for your cloud-native...
Price: $44.99 | Publisher: Packt Publishing | Release: 2018
Managing Cloud Native Data on Kubernetes
by Jeff Carpenter, Patrick McFadin
Is Kubernetes ready for stateful workloads? This open source system has become the primary platform for deploying and managing cloud native applications. But because it was originally designed for stateless workloads, working with data on Kubernetes has been challenging. If you want to avoid the inefficiencies and duplicative costs of hav...
Price: $50.63 | Free ebook | Publisher: O'Reilly Media | Release: 2023
The Problem with Native JavaScript APIs
by Nicholas C. Zakas
Many features inspired by popular JavaScript libraries are now available as native JavaScript APIs in today's powerful browsers. While that may seem convenient given all of the JavaScript you need to write, relying on these APIs will only make code maintenance more difficult in the long run.In this report, Nicholas Zakas-consultant a...
Publisher: O'Reilly Media | Release: 2012
Cloud Native Infrastructure with Azure
by Nishant Singh, Michael Kehoe
The cloud is becoming the de facto home for companies ranging from enterprises to startups. Moving to the cloud means moving your applications from monolith to microservices. But once you do, running and maintaining these services brings its own level of complexity. The answer? Modularity, deployability, observability, and self-healing ca...
Price: $31.14 | Publisher: O'Reilly Media | Release: 2022
Cloud-Native Continuous Integration and Delivery
by Onur Yilmaz
Cloud-native software development is based on developing distributed applications focusing on speed, stability, and high availability. With this paradigm shift, software development has changed substantially and converted into a more agile environment where distributed teams develop distributed applications. In addition, the environment w...
Price: $24.00 | Publisher: Packt Publishing | Release: 2018
by David R. Heffelfinger
Develop, configure, and deploy Java cloud-native applications using Payara Micro. This book demystifies Java cloud-native application development using standard Microprofile APIs and covers Payara-specific features such as automatic clustering and application initialization performance improvements. You will learn how to improve startup p...
Price: $47.23 | Publisher: Apress | Release: 2022